How they compare

Indonesia currently reports 0.0062 deaths per square kilometre against 0.0059 deaths per square kilometre in Belarus, a difference of 0.0003 deaths per square kilometre.

The two have swapped places 6 times across 31 shared years of data; in 1992 it was Indonesia ahead.

Belarus ranks 88th and Indonesia ranks 85th of 157 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Belarus averaged higher in 2 and Indonesia in 2.
